Thea at sixteen

By Pfeffer, Susan Beth

Publishers Summary:
As she seeks her niche in life, Thea becomes involved in volunteer work at the local hospital.

Gr 8-10 A coming-of-age story about the second eldest of "The Sebastian Sisters," four daughters in an unconventional family. With Evvie away at college, Thea is left to mother the younger siblings, humor her narcissistic parents Nicky and Meg, and cope with a rapid series of geographic displacements and economic ups-and-downs resulting from Nicky's grandiose investment schemes.
